Employers try to assess a candidate’s collaborative teamwork skills during interviews and when they … WebAug 6, 2024 · Ted A. James, MD, MHCM August 6, 2024. Working in effective teams improves clinical outcomes, increases professional satisfaction and provides crucial peer support. However, teamwork as a core value is often missing in health care, limiting the benefits we achieve. WebSep 1, 2024 · One such idea is the distinction between taskwork and teamwork. Taskwork is the work that teams must do to complete a mission or assignment. Teamwork, by contrast, is the interrelated thoughts, feelings and behaviors of team members—comparable to the ABCs—that enable them to work effectively together.
